Employer Branding Specialist: Develop and implement strategies to enhance employer brand, attract top talent, and improve candidate experience.
Retention Strategist: Focus on employee engagement, satisfaction, and retention to reduce turnover and foster a positive workplace culture.
Talent Acquisition Manager: Oversee recruitment processes, ensuring alignment with employer branding goals and competitive salary offerings.
Employee Engagement Expert: Design programs to boost morale, productivity, and loyalty, aligning with employer branding initiatives.
Employer Branding Analyst: Analyze data to measure the effectiveness of branding strategies and identify areas for improvement.
